The History of Living Room Armchairs

For centuries the armchair represented status in society and now is commonly seen, accompanied by an ottoman, in living rooms around the world. Individuals of great power and authority sat in these chairs giving them complete control over their people.

During the period of 6000BC, which dates back to ancient Egypt, ancient chairs were created out of lavish materials. Gold, silver, bronze and an array of jewels were etched or carved into these seats. Many of these chairs were decorated with such distinct qualities only the Pharaoh was deemed worthy enough to sit in one.

Ancient Greece's (8BC -6AD) take on chair placement and the people who sat in them were a great deal different than the civilization before them. The concept of lesser citizens sitting on the floor or stools was entirely the same. Greek culture thought of placing extra chairs in various temples in order for the gods to make their direct presence known to the land. Dressers and Their Importance to Your Bedroom

In the world of bedroom furniture, the bed almost always overshadows your dresser. Let's face it, when you walk into a room the first thing you notice is the bed. Perhaps this is because a bed's large size makes it the focal point of the room, or maybe it is simply a matter that the bed is where we get our rest in preparation for the next day. Whatever the reason, bedroom furniture dressers seem to always just sit there in the background hardly getting noticed at all until one needs them.

The truth is, while in the bedroom the bed may be king, dressers serve several vital and necessary functions. Not only do they keep our clothes neat, clean and in reasonable order. But they also serve as a compartment for make-up, change, and in some rooms televisions and CD players. Their drawers may also hold valuable treasures we don't want to have out on display and depending on the style can add charm and warmth to any bedroom. That is why it is necessary to choose your bedroom furniture dressers with care.

Many times dressers come as part of a bedroom set that include the bed, the night stands and end tables. While this is a convenient way to purchase furniture it is not always the best way. Many times the dressers in furniture sets look nice but lack the draw space or even size you might actually need to help keep your items in your bedroom organized.

While it is important to match your bedroom furniture in order for your room's decor to shine through there are times when purchasing your bedroom set, that matching the pieces individually may result in a more charming and more functional bedroom. When buying furniture for the bedroom, make sure that the dresser you purchase is not only well built but that the draws are deep enough to store your clothing and other items you plan in storing in your dresser drawers.

You also need to ensure that your dresser will fit the space it will occupy in your bedroom. Knowing whether you need a short and wide dresser or a tall and narrow dresser will help you to find a dresser that will help balance your room perfectly. You will also want to decide if a dresser with a mirror attached or one without a mirror will work best with your bedroom's decor.

Most furniture stores have a variety of sizes and shapes of dressers that will match various beds so you need not worry that you won't be able to find a dresser to match a particular bed. It is simply a matter of knowing what you want and need in a dresser.

All About Dressers, Mirrors and Vanities

The dresser, mirror and vanity play an important role in a person's typical daily routine, which includes grooming and getting one's self ready for the day's events. Therefore, choosing these pieces of furniture becomes very important and must reflect the individual's needs and lifestyle.

Dressers

Dressers come in different sizes and contain drawers that can hold clothes, jewelry, accessories and other personal items. Some dressers come with a mirror, however, they can also be purchased separately. Typical dresser types are the single dresser, double dresser, drawer dresser and the door dresser:

- Single dresser: contains one column of drawers 
- Double dresser: contains two columns of drawers 
- Drawer dresser: a dresser comprised of all drawers 
- Door dresser: contains one or two doors that open to reveal a cabinet area with or without shelves

Mirrors

There are four main types of bedroom mirrors - the full length dressing mirror; full length cheval mirror; single mirror; and the tri-fold mirror:

- Full length dressing mirror: often attached to a wall, the back of a door or the inside of a closet or armoire door. They can also be mounted on a stationary stand, allowing you to physically reposition the mirror wherever it is needed. However, the angle of the mirror cannot be changed as with a cheval mirror.

- Full length cheval mirror: a freestanding mirror that is attached to a frame with hinges, allowing the user to rotate or angle the mirror for a better view of themselves. The tabletop version of the cheval mirror is a popular accent piece for the top of a dresser or chest of drawers.

- Single mirror: typically mounted on the wall over the dresser. It can also be attached to the dresser itself, either to its back or tabletop.

- Tri-fold mirror (tri-view mirror): has three sections, the main mirror in the middle and two adjustable mirrors at either side. The user can position the two movable sections to see the face in profile or the back of the head. The tri-fold mirror is usually attached to the dresser, but can sometimes be found attached to the wall by the centre section.

Vanities

There are two types of vanities - a bedroom vanity and a bathroom vanity. We will be talking about bedroom vanities in this section. A bedroom vanity serves as a place to organize your toiletries and other beauty products. It is also a place to apply or remove make-up, style your hair or go through your morning and nightly beauty routine. A bedroom vanity typically consists of an adjustable mirror, lined and regular drawers and a stool or chair for sitting.
